Fine dining at its best. Went for lunch with friends. 10 intricate and well thought out courses and 3.5 hours of great conversation. The food is exquisite. I understand that the menu changes daily along with their wine recommendations per course. The food is locally sourced with the vegetables coming fresh from nearby Netherby Hall walled garden. They have their own Sommelier to to talk you through the wine choices. We took our time and drinks were flowing. The bill was approx ÂŁ140 per head, which sounds a lot but when you break it all down was good value for money. Service was excellent and attentive. The building it self is a modern take on a classic gastro pub. Beautifully decorated with high end finishing. Ample parking, beer garden and free WiFi for all guests (which youâll need). The views from the conservatory are lovely looking out over the Cumbrian countryside. We didnât stay the night but did manage a sneaky peak at the accommodation.
